Fate of 3(F)./123 crew.

Hallo all,

I am looking for the fate of the four crew from a Ju 88 of 3(F)./123 which was shot down by P/O D.B. Willis in a 456 Squadron RAAF Beaufighter on 18 May 1942.
Location maybe somewhere in St. George's Channel ?
It is possible some or all of this crew became POWs.

Lt. Wilhelm Wahler (F)
Fw. Herwart Blome (B)
Uffz Wolfgang Dill (Bf)
Gefr. Wilhelm Spengler (Bf.)
